Tridex Cough Mixture 100ml

Pronunciation

  • TRY-dex

Trade Name

  • Tridex Cough Mixture

Classification

  • Therapeutic: Antitussive, Expectorant, Decongestant
  • Pharmacologic: Combination of Dextromethorphan, Guaifenesin, and Phenylephrine

Pregnancy Category

  • Category C

Indications

  • Relief of coughs due to minor throat and bronchial irritation as may occur with the common cold or inhaled irritants.
  • Helps loosen phlegm (mucus) and thin bronchial secretions to make coughs more productive.
  • Relieves nasal congestion and sinus pressure.

Mechanism of Action

  • Dextromethorphan: Suppresses the cough reflex by direct action on the cough center in the medulla.
  • Guaifenesin: Acts as an expectorant by increasing the volume and reducing the viscosity of secretions in the trachea and bronchi, facilitating the removal of mucus.
  • Phenylephrine: Acts as a decongestant by constricting blood vessels in the nasal passages, reducing swelling and congestion.

Pharmacokinetics

  • Absorption: Well absorbed from the gastrointestinal tract.
  • Distribution: Widely distributed in body tissues.
  • Metabolism:
    • Dextromethorphan: Metabolized in the liver to dextrorphan, an active metabolite.
    • Guaifenesin: Metabolized in the liver.
    • Phenylephrine: Metabolized in the liver and intestines.
  • Excretion: Primarily excreted in the urine.
  • Half-life:
    • Dextromethorphan: Approximately 2-4 hours.
    • Guaifenesin: Approximately 1 hour.
    • Phenylephrine: Approximately 2-3 hours.

Contraindications and Precautions

  • Contraindications: Hypersensitivity to any component of the formulation. Concurrent use of MAO inhibitors or within 14 days of stopping such treatment. Severe hypertension, severe coronary artery disease.
  • Precautions: Use with caution in patients with high blood pressure, heart disease, diabetes, thyroid disorders, enlarged prostate, or glaucoma. Avoid use in pregnant and breastfeeding women unless prescribed by a healthcare provider.

Adverse Reactions and Side Effects

  • Common: Drowsiness, dizziness, nervousness, nausea, vomiting, stomach upset.
  • Serious: High blood pressure, rapid heartbeat, palpitations, confusion, hallucinations, severe allergic reactions (rash, itching, swelling, severe dizziness, difficulty breathing).

Interactions

  • Drug-Drug: Increased risk of hypertensive crisis with MAO inhibitors. May interact with other central nervous system depressants, antihypertensive drugs, and certain antidepressants.
  • Food: No significant interactions, but avoid alcohol due to the risk of increased drowsiness and dizziness.

Route/Dosage

  • Oral (Syrup):
    • Adults and children over 12 years: Typically, 10 ml every 4-6 hours as needed, not exceeding 60 ml in 24 hours.
    • Children 6-12 years: Typically, 5 ml every 4-6 hours as needed, not exceeding 30 ml in 24 hours.
    • Children under 6 years: Dosage should be determined by a healthcare professional.

Availability Formulations

  • Tridex Cough Mixture: Available in 100 ml bottles as an oral syrup. Shake well before use.
